Output 81c1c75356c6141a227cce910f23fcaba6e91d12dcb6b28d919379e88e643f3e:3

value
38949841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c535c84508dd9513055cd89872aace6c05a7816b OP_EQUAL
address
3KfmUCDsNjyNJXbQGZV3JJ1bNcLFWwPgMT
transaction
81c1c75356c6141a227cce910f23fcaba6e91d12dcb6b28d919379e88e643f3e
spent
true